Foreign newsreels № 4634 (1975)

News №29927, 19 footages, duration: 0:25:07

Temporary description:

Argentina, Buenos Aires - President Peron presides over the ceremony of awarding military ranks. Belgium - A village flooded as a result of floods and storms south of Antwerp, filmed: flooded area, rescue work. England - The east coast flooded as a result of floods. Spain, Madrid - Metro workers strike, 2,000 workers occupied a church in the suburbs to draw attention to their demands for a salary increase. Spain, Madrid - A strike of metro workers, the government threatens the strikers with a military court, a closed metro station, people get on buses. Spain - The strike of metro workers, the workers' decision to extend the strike, has been removed: people enter the subway past empty checkpoints, a train in the subway is led by government soldiers. Italy, Milan - Demonstration of workers against the closure of the Italian branch of the English automobile plant "Innocenti-Leyland", filmed: demonstrators with posters and banners on the streets, the building "Innocenti-Leyland", demonstrators at the government building. Venezuela - The ceremony of nationalization of the oil industry, filmed: President Perez raises the flag, speaks at the ceremony, applause from those present, oil refineries and tankers. Portugal - The funeral of Celestino Teixeiro, who was killed by guards during a demonstration at the Porto prison. India - Mine collapse, rescue work. India - The state of emergency continues, lifted: Prime Minister I. Gandhi receives delegations in the Congress building, I. Gandhi's speech. Iraq - Vice-President of the Revolutionary Command Council Saddam Hussein opens an oil pipeline in Hadif. Ethiopia - Showing achievements since the revolution at the stadium in Addis Ababa. New Zealand - Sunken treasures discovered off the coast of the North Island. Uruguay, Montevideo - The headquarters of the banned Communist Party seized by the police: weapons, photos of communists, documents. Italy, Florence - Match of the national teams of Italy and Greece, score 3:2. Angola - Speech by UNITA leader Savimbi at UNITA headquarters, Savimbi announces his intention to fight the MPLA movement. Pakistan - Meeting of the first ambassador from Bangladesh at Islamabad airport.
